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6582 803416 574755567 50393
346478913 034552562 26023578029
346478913 034552562 26023578029
9480491 18559 29
All about undefined
Interested in learning more?
346478913 034552562 26023578029
9480491 18559 29
See more
79252223 777893 264
5680076650 73 993659
See more
9011386994 0733430558 253
61 3098471088 66030 415299 1343338
See more